There was an article about Babe in the Sunday paper here in Wisconsin, as Minnesota is our neighbor this was big news.

Anyway a rep from the WI DNR said that we can use a radio to say "hey dad, big buck coming your way" but we can not say "Hey dad, I just shot a big buck, can you come over and tag him?"

In WI you must be within shouting or visual range of another hunter in order to harvest a deer for him in our "party hunting" rules.
